Larry Summers said Sunday on Bloomberg's "Wall Street Week" that a recession was "almost inevitable" in the next two years and that there was a risk it will come sooner.

"I think a recession is almost inevitable, probably a 75%, 80% chance within the next two years, and there's certainly a real risk that it will come sooner," Summers said.
Yet President Biden said last Monday that there was "nothing inevitable about a recession," and that he talked to Summers that morning.
